The power to have a drastically better survivability than what is naturally possible. Sub-power of Supernatural Condition. Advanced version of Enhanced Survivability.
Contents
Also Called
- Cheating Death
- Immense Survivability/Vitality
- Supernatural Vitality
Capabilities
The user is able to survive massive and even horrific injuries or damage, or almost any level of danger, conditions or circumstances. In some cases simply managing to cheat death even in seemingly inescapable and deadly situations.

Limitations
- Doesn't allow the user to heal damage, simply survive it.
- Doesn't make the user immortal, just very hard to kill.
- Doesn't make the user immune to the pain.
